Sample lesson: How Learning Really Works
Learning is not about how many hours you sit with a book, but what your brain actually does during that time. Passive learning means simply re-reading notes, highlighting, or watching a lecture without effort. It feels easy and familiar, but that feeling is a trap: your brain stores little.
